[ Startseite ]
[ EN | DE ]
Zeiterfassung: Stempel-Regeln
Über «Stempel-Regeln» können Stempelzeiten regelbasiert anhand von Tageszeit oder Arbeitszeit-Total übersteuert werden.
Einsatzbeispiele:
• Zeit vor 08:00 soll nicht gestempelt werden können, d.h. frühere Einträge sollen automatisch auf 08:00 geändert werden
• Zeit nach 20:00 soll auf Task X gebucht werden
• Wenn die Arbeitszeit 10 Stunden überschreitet soll der darüber liegende Teil auf Task Y gebucht werden
Jede Regel besteht aus einer "Bedingung" (in welchem Fall soll die Regel feuern)
und einer "Aktion" (auf welche Zeit soll der Stempeleintrag geändert werden, bzw. was für ein Task-Wechsel soll ausgeführt werden).
Beachte: wenn eine Regel greift, die resultierende Zeit aber bereits belegt ist (d.h. es gibt bereits einen Eintrag mit demselben Zeitstempel),
so wird diese Regel stillschweigend ignoriert.
Achtung: wir empfehlen "Stempel-Regeln" erst einzusetzen wenn du mit der Zeiterfassung App gut vertraut bist;
falsch konfigurierte Regeln führen zu seltsamen App-Verhalten sowie zu Stempeleinträgen die nicht zu deiner effektiven Arbeitszeit passen.
Konfiguration: "Bedingung"
Die Bedingung besteht aus:
• dem Ereignis "Einstempeln" oder "Ausstempeln"
• der "Zeit" (d.h. Tageszeit, wobei "+1" für Zeit nach Mitternacht unterstützt wird) oder dem "Total" (d.h. Total Arbeitszeit ohne Pausen und Autopausen)
• dem "Komparator" (weniger als, mehr als) welcher anhand der "Aktion" abgeleitet wird und nicht manuell gesetzt werden kann;
alle "Einstempeln" Regeln gelten immer für "Zeit weniger als", alle "Ausstempeln" Regeln gelten immer für "Zeit oder Total grösser als"
Konfiguration: "Aktion"
Sobald eine Stempelregel greift wird die "Aktion" folgendermassen evaluiert.
Faustregel: "Neue Zeit setzen" verändert einen Zeitstempel, "Task wechseln" belässt den Originaleintrag und fügt eine zusätzliche Arbeitseinheit ein.
(1) "Neue Zeit setzen" verändert die Zeit des neuen Eintrages gemäss "Zeit" bzw "Total":
• "Zeit" übernimmt den Zeiteintrag gemäss "Bedingung"
• "Total" berechnet die neue Zeit gemäss Formel "Erstes Einstempeln plus Total plus Pausendauer"
(d.h. diejenige Tageszeit wenn "Total Arbeitszeit" gemäss Einstellung erreicht ist)
(2) "Task wechseln" wendet dieselbe Zeitlogik wie "Neue Zeit setzen" an und führt ein "Task wechseln" zum definierten Zeitpunkt aus.
Optional wird der gesetzte Task zugewiesen:
• "Austempeln" Regeln setzen den Task der nachfolgenden neuen Arbeitseinheit die durch den Task-Wechsel entstanden ist
• "Einstempeln" Regeln setzen den Task der vorangehenden Arbeitseinheit
Beispiele
Beispiel 1
Zeit vor 07:00 soll ignoriert werden. D.h. wenn vor 07:00 eingestempelt wird, dann soll die Stempelzeit auf 07:00 korrigiert werden.
Beispiel 2
Ähnlich wie Beispiel 1, aber die Zeit zwischen "frühem Einstempeln" und 07:00 soll auf einen anderen Task gebucht werden.
Beispiel 3
Wenn das Arbeitszeittotal mehr als 8 Stunden 30 Minuten ist, dann soll der darüber liegende Teil auf Task "Overtime" gebucht werden. D.h. der Task-Wechsel findet statt zum Zeitpunkt "erstes Einstempeln plus 08:30 plus optionale Pausen".
Beispiel 4
Siehe Tracking von Überzeit mit Tasks und Stempel-Regeln